Anywho, so here is the second installment of my favorite ways to save some money when shopping!*Cartwheel - If you don't have Cartwheel for Target trips, you have obviously been living under a rock! Sign up for free, shop Target and while you are in the store you can scan each item to see if there is a savings or make your list ahead of time, name brand and Target brand items are in the list, tons of items and a variety of categories to choose from all about 5%-20% savings, earn perks each time you shop (I got a full size cozy throw to snuggle up with while watching tv with the husband, FOR FREE!) items on the list change regularly and there is an expiration date on items so you know when to use the savings by!



*QT - QuikTrip gas stations are not everywhere but if you do have a location near you, you need this app! Sign up for free and you get a 32 oz fountain drink for free, lots of promos on lots of store items (not gas, oh well), just about every holiday they have something buy one get one or marked down, for Christmas they did the '12 days of Christmas' and gave FREE drinks or food for 12 days! The locations by us ran out of Hotzie breakfast sandwiches during this promo it went over so well! They always run a special on the pizza (which beats the other pizza chain, any day) and that is one of the best deals around.

*Swagbucks - I like this one a lot but don't spend much time on it, you can set your search bar with this one and every time you are shopping online it will pop up how much you earn on the purchase, there are games, offers, surveys, and videos you can earn more money by doing, refer a friend for more money too, simple and straight forward when shopping online!

*Inbox Dollars - Super easy and you already check emails all day, so why not open another one and just click a confirm button!? Every time you check email there will be a few that you click to confirm or to take a survey, each email if for a certain dollar amount and that adds up to actual cash, each time you reach $30 (I think) you request a check, they have other games and offers you can do to get more money, also refer a friend to get more money.

*Ebates - This one is tons of different brands and categories, so many that it's a bit overwhelming! If you're shopping online and want to find a coupon code check out this one for just about anything, get cash back for each store code you use and then redeem you points/percents, refer a friend to get more cash added to your account!

Chocolate Covered Treats
ice cube trays
chocolate chips
coconut oil
almonds, coconut flakes, peanut butter, mini marshmallows, walnuts, pecans
medium sauce pot

In the sauce pot, mix the chocolate chips and coconut oil until melted and creamy over med/low heat stirring so it does not burn. Once melted, pour a little bit in each well of the ice cube tray, return pot to stove and turn off heat.

Now is the fun part! In each well, place whatever ingredient you like!
I made almond and coconut flakes, another tray had a dollop of peanut butter in each one, and I also made "rocky road" treats with marshmallow, walnuts, and pecans, best to freeze mini marshmallows before putting them in so the don't melt. After everything was in, I poured more chocolate to fill up the well (if you need to melt everything a bit more, turn on the heat and stir, add more chocolate and coconut oil if needed) and placed each tray in the freezer, and a few hours later had bite size chocolate covered treats!

modern couponing

I save money everywhere I can and most of the time, it's simple. But there is just not enough time {for me anyways} to search ads and online and paper coupons and comparison shop on my everyday essential type items! I barely have time to write this!

So I've found a handful of apps and online sites that are great, like I'm addicted to them they are so great, for groceries and shopping!! What's cool too is that I make it into a game with S & Z so shopping is not boring and they get fed up before we are halfway through the list.



* Ibotta - I love this app, so simple, tons of stores, search for stores or products, refer friends or start a "team" with challenges for more money, lots of variety of products at each store and all you have to to to activate an offer is answer a question or watch a few seconds of a commercial, scan your receipt and the product with your phone, after $20 you cash out through Paypal!

* Shopkick - I just started using this app and so it's great, turn on your location to activate any walk-in points (that's right, walk into a store and you already have points!), each store has a few products, some stores have a scanning option so all you have to do is scan a bar code and get points, each point goes toward a gift card of your choice, in the app you can watch a few seconds of a commercial to gain points, after a certain amount you cash out for your gift card (mine is Target, duh!)!

* Hip 2 Save - this is a great "hey did you know" app that posts great bargains or store giveaways and codes, scroll through the list of products and stores to find a deal or a freebie!

* Shopium - an app with a small list of grocery items that you request a rebate from, best to look at before you head out, you can refer a friend to get more credit, after a certain amount you cash out!

* Savings Star - another app with a small list of grocery items that you activate each offer you want, super simple and you scan your receipt with your phone, after a certain amount you cash out!

* Checkout 51 - great app with a small list of grocery items (but items I usually use!), some offers are only good at certain stores, activate each offer you want, scan your receipt, they have a contest to enter as well for a grocery receipt over $60, super easy and once you hit the amount you cash out or send through Paypal!

* BerryCart - this one is like the above mentioned but for healthy deals (no nacho flavored corn chips on this app!), lots of great brands to choose offers from, activate offer, scan receipt, after a certain amount cash out!
